Katie Miller's yacht racing - Hot Socks

Hot Socks is the racing yacht belonging to
Katie Miller, Ambassador for the PSP Southampton Boat Show and 2006
Raymarine Young Sailor of the Year. Katie and Hot Socks have
recently returned from their recent triumph in the bluQube 1,000
miles race - her first major solo event. The bluQube is the
official qualifier for the 2009 OSTAR, the iconic transatlantic
race previously won by Dame Ellen MacArthur OBE.
Competing against 23 other boats, sleep deprivation and several
dolphins eager to join in the race, Katie and Hot Socks, the Figaro
II race boat, crossed the finish line on 11th July and won Best
Rookie, Open Class Two Overall Winner, The ANA Overall winner of
the BluQube 1000 solo, and the Endeavour Trophy voted for by the
competing skippers.
Katie is currently both the youngest and the only female entrant
is the OSTAR race that was first run in 1960 when it was won by
sailing legend Francis Chichester in Gipsy Moth III. The 2009 race
will leave Plymouth on 25 May and head for Newport, Rhode Island on
the East coast of the USA.
